The Role

As a community care and support worker you will be visiting people at home or out in the community. Some things you might do:

  • Helping people with washing and dressing to get ready for the day
  • Assisting with meal preparation and medication
  • Assisting with incontinence care
  • Helping with shopping, household tasks, and meal planning
  • Going out on walks/ cinema/ bowling and other activities
  • Going to the farm for days out

The role of a care and support work is varied and very rewarding. We support children, adults, and elderly individuals with anything from day-to-day tasks to learning new skills and enjoying. We work with people from varied backgrounds and with varied care and support needs.

Pay Breakdown

Our care calls are generally from 30-60 minutes per call, and we aim to keep these calls as close together as possible.

Our support calls are generally longer in duration from 1- 7 hours in duration.

Your total hours are made up of the following- contact time with customers, travel time between customers, and waiting time up to 20 minutes. Waiting time over 20 minutes we calculate as an unpaid break. You are paid your salaried hourly rate for all time.

Working Patterns

You will be required to work a mixture of AM and PM shifts to meet your contracted hours each week. We start between 6/7am and finish at 10/10.30pm. You will get your rotas in advance, and you will have set days off.

Company Car

We know that doing community care is very hard on your personal vehicle so we have company cars that you can collect the start of your shift and return at the end. This means you are only use your own vehicle to commute to our offices in Maidstone. These cars come with fuel cards so you do not need to worry about paying for fuel.

If you use your own vehicle we pay 22p per mile or 44p mile if you collect a non-driver to do a double round together. Mileage is calculated from your home, round your care calls, then back to your home.
